I mounted the Whelen Power Supply on the floor, (on hard points) between the rear main spar and the flap crossover weldmount, to the right of the aircraft centerline, behind the co-pilot seat. There is weldmount clearance with full up/down travel of the flaps (obviously). Its location is out of the way and in an area of little use. The comm. antenna coax passes a few inches nearby with no ill effects to the radio. Gary Edwards LNC2 235/
